Researchers have found that REM (rapid eye movement)sleep is important to human beings. This type of sleep generally occurs four or five times during one night of sleep lasting five minutes to forty minutes for each occurrence. The deeper a person’s sleep becomes, the longer the periods of rapid eye movement.
There are physical changes in the body to show that a person has changed from NREM (non-rapid eye movement)to REM sleep. Breathing becomes faster, the heart rate increases, and, as the name implies, the eyes begin to move quickly.
Accompanying these physical changes in the body there is a very important characteristic of REM sleep. It is during REM sleep that a person dreams.
